A combi oven, short for combination oven, is a versatile piece of cooking equipment that combines three methods of cooking in one appliance: convection, steam, and a combination of steam and convection.
The convection mode circulates dry heat – ideal for pastries and bread. The steam mode delicately cooks fish, rice, and vegetables by injecting water into the oven and using the resulting steam. The combination mode, often referred to as “combi cooking,” uses both dry heat and steam to maintain exact humidity levels, thus giving you the ability to control the moisture levels in food.
The Benefits of Using a Combi Oven in Singapore
One of the main benefits of a combi oven is its versatility. With the ability to cook with steam, dry heat, or a combination of both, chefs can prepare a wide range of dishes using different cooking techniques. This means that everything from steamed vegetables to roasted meats and baked pastries can be achieved in the same unit.
Consistency is another significant advantage. Thanks to precise temperature and humidity control, a combi oven ensures consistent results. Whether it’s achieving the perfect crust on a loaf of bread or ensuring tender, juicy meat, you can expect reliable outcomes with every use.
Healthier cooking is an additional benefit of using a combi oven. The ability to steam food means that nutrients are better retained compared to other cooking methods, resulting in healthier and more flavorful dishes.
Moreover, in a city like Singapore where space is a premium, the combi oven is a boon. It eliminates the need for multiple appliances, saving precious kitchen space without compromising on the variety of dishes that can be prepared.
How to Use a Combi Oven?
Here’s a basic guide on how to use it:
Choose the Cooking Mode: Select the desired cooking method based on the food you’re preparing. Use convection mode for baking, steam mode for steaming, and combi mode when you want to retain the moisture in your food while achieving a nice crust.
Set the Temperature: After selecting the cooking mode, set the temperature. Combi ovens can reach high temperatures, similar to conventional ovens, but also have the ability to hold very low temperatures.
Set the Humidity Level: If you’re using the combi mode, you’ll need to set the desired humidity level. This feature allows you to control the texture and browning of your food. Higher humidity levels are ideal for foods that need to remain moist, like meats and casseroles, while lower humidity levels are perfect for roasting and baking.
Time Setting: Set the cooking time. Some advanced models might also have a delay start feature.
Start Cooking: Place your food in the oven and start cooking. One of the benefits of a combi oven is the ability to cook multiple dishes at once without flavor transfer.
Clean the Oven: After cooking, use the oven’s self-cleaning feature if available. Regular cleaning is crucial in maintaining the performance of a combi oven.
